Output 1c66c88fe37efbf29f30222c126f96b0de00b13eff8e141e60f68f65e0dc6bc9:0

value
24397
script pubkey
OP_HASH160 OP_PUSHBYTES_20 fb3a781ec416449fd68bfd87cae654cabab338d5 OP_EQUAL
address
3QbPaCtVGWKptMKnroVpqByzgCrvGbKmFb
transaction
1c66c88fe37efbf29f30222c126f96b0de00b13eff8e141e60f68f65e0dc6bc9
confirmations
73392
spent
true